[arch-commits] Commit in subsurface/trunk (PKGBUILD)

Gaëtan Bisson bisson at archlinux.org
Fri Aug 12 00:25:42 UTC 2016


    Date: Friday, August 12, 2016 @ 00:25:42
  Author: bisson
Revision: 186448

fix build against libgit2-0.24

Modified:
  subsurface/trunk/PKGBUILD

----------+
 PKGBUILD |    6 ++++--
 1 file changed, 4 insertions(+), 2 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D	2016-08-11 20:52:05 UTC (rev 186447)
+++ PKGBUILD	2016-08-12 00:25:42 UTC (rev 186448)
@@ -5,7 +5,7 @@
 pkgname=subsurface
 _pkgname=Subsurface
 pkgver=4.5.6
-pkgrel=2
+pkgrel=3
 pkgdesc='Divelog program'
 url='http://subsurface-divelog.org/'
 license=('GPL2')
@@ -19,13 +19,15 @@
 
 prepare() {
 	cd "${srcdir}/${_pkgname}-${pkgver}"
+	sed 's:tree_flags:flags:g' -i git-access.c
+	sed 's:GIT_MERGE_TREE_FIND_RENAMES:GIT_MERGE_FIND_RENAMES:g' -i git-access.c
 	sed 's:<marble:<subsurface/marble:g' -i qt-ui/globe.*
-	sed 's:GIT_MERGE_TREE_FIND_RENAMES:GIT_MERGE_FIND_RENAMES:g' -i git-access.c
 }
 
 build() {
 	cd "${srcdir}/${_pkgname}-${pkgver}"
 	cmake \
+		-DUSE_LIBGIT23_API=1 \
 		-DCMAKE_BUILD_TYPE=Release \
 		-DCMAKE_INSTALL_PREFIX=/usr \
 		-DMARBLE_LIBRARIES=/usr/lib/libssrfmarblewidget.so \



More information about the arch-commits mailing list